I'll be honest i'm not a fan of either these items. And that's because they have 0 knockback and that's to prevent them from being used to create barriers. Which makes sense do to how they function trap an enemy in a hole and rain death from above.

Then I had an idea though. Two actually. What if you could cause the clouds to move?
-A left click would spawn a cloud. And a right click would cause the clouds to drift to that point.
-When the clouds drift they continue to rain down projectiles.
-One issue is with the nimbus rod double cloud and right clicking would cause them to stack. Perhaps having it only effect one cloud and alternate to which one is effected.
